Research BackgroundThe FOX family of transcription factors share a common DIUA binding domain termed a winged-helix or forkhead domain. Many FOX proteins play important roles in development, metabolism, cancer and aging. FOXD1 (also designated Brain Factor 2 or BF-2) is involved in regulating inflammation as well as kidney and retinal development. FOXD1 regulates the activity of NF-AT and NFkB. Deficiency of FOXD1 results in multiorgan, systemic inflammation, exaggerated Th cell-derived cytokine production, and T cell proliferation in autogolgous MLRs. In kidneys, FOXD1 controls the production of signals required for the normal transition of induced mesenchyme into tubular epithelium and full growth and branching of the collecting system. Deletion of FOXD1 results in renal abnormalities. FOXD2 acts as a modulator of T cell activation.
